Use FF on Kubuntu 18.04, latest version. Usually FF correctly saves the passwords. But on a certain site, on which I had already saved two accounts with psw, not having immediately saved the password (I did not do anything, the pop-up window has disappeared by itself), does not ask me anymore if I want to save it. I checked and that site is not among the exceptions (which do not save the psw). Can you help me?

Eureka! Since one of the two already registered logins was useless, I edited it (replacing the useless user and psw with the useful one) and so I solved it.
